Central Powers. in World War I the alliance of Germany and Austria-Hungary and other nations allied with them in opposing the Allies. WebBy 1914, Europe was divided into two rival alliance systems. In 1871, German unification dramatically altered the balance of power in Europe. This new power bloc at the heart of central Europe strengthened further when Germany formed an alliance in 1879 with neighbouring Austria-Hungary, which Italy joined three years later. WebSep 28, 2024 · From the late 1920s, as war anger cooled, historians began to move away from extreme positions and finger-pointing. Intentionalist historians began to make way for structuralist historians. This group argued that the war was started not by individual leaders or politicians but a complex web of militarism, alliances, nationalism and other factors.
